Several factors contribute to the irregularity in window installation quotes. Comprehending these can help house owners prepare for expenses and make informed choices.
1. Window Type
Different window types include differing cost points. The most common types include:
Window TypeDescriptionTypical Cost Range (per window)Double-HungOperable sashes for ventilation₤ 200 - ₤ 600SashHinged at the side, opens outside₤ 250 - ₤ 700MovingGlides horizontally, convenient for area₤ 200 - ₤ 600Bay or BowProjects outside, adds space and light₤ 1,000 - ₤ 3,0002. Product Choice
The choice of product significantly impacts the quote:
MaterialSturdinessAverage Cost Range (per window)VinylLow upkeep₤ 300 - ₤ 800WoodTimeless visual₤ 500 - ₤ 1,500AluminumLight-weight₤ 400 - ₤ 1,200FiberglassHigh sturdiness₤ 500 - ₤ 1,5003. Installation Complexity
The complexity of the installation will also affect costs. Factors consist of:
Frame Condition: If the existing frames are damaged or decaying, repairs will be essential, increasing labor costs.Ease of access: Windows in hard-to-reach locations may need special devices or extra labor.Regional Building Codes: Compliance can require additional costs for permits and assessments.4. Labor Costs
Labor costs can vary based on area, contractor experience, and the project's specifics. Usually, labor accounts for 50% of the overall installation expense. Anticipate rates to range from ₤ 40 to ₤ 100 per hour.

The length of time does window installation take?
The installation procedure can take anywhere from one day to numerous days, depending on the variety of windows and the complexity of the task. A typical installation can balance around 4-8 hours for a home with standard-sized windows.
2. Are there funding choices offered for window installation?
Lots of contractors offer financing choices, making it simpler to manage upfront costs. Property owners can ask about payment strategies or special deals.
3. What should I search for in a contractor?
Look for contractors with good evaluations, proper licensing and insurance coverage, an in-depth written estimate, and clear interaction throughout the procedure.
4. How frequently should I replace windows?
Generally, windows last about 15 to 30 years. Factors such as material, weather condition conditions, and upkeep can affect longevity. Search for indications like drafts, condensation in between panes, or problem opening and closing.
5. What are energy-efficient windows?
Energy-efficient windows are designed to lower energy loss. They often include low-emissivity finishes, several panes, and insulated frames, which can substantially lower heating and cooling expenses.
